Strongpoint Quarry Update

As some players noticed, there was a temporary change to the pattern of strongpoint quarries on the map during the most recent game patches in Thunder Run and Days of Valor.

This post is to clarify that we are not making any major changes to strongpoints, and that strongpoint quarries will return to normal within a couple of days.

  • Above-ground strongpoints will return shortly. During the patch deployment, the quarry system temporarily spawned only under-ground cave strongpoints. This is now fixed, and above-ground strongpoints will return soon.
  • The number of strongpoints on each map will return back to 11. Similar to what happened with the above-ground strongpoints, there was a temporary lowering of the total number of strongpoints, but the number will rise back to normal shortly.
  • Minor changes will remain: turrets inside of strongpoint quarries now have slightly different levels (+/- 1 level) and weapon types, and the layout of buildings in strongpoints has been tweaked. These are balance adjustments to prepare for some upcoming improvements to the quarry system.

Thunder Run: New Vault Building

New this week in Thunder Run:

The Vault

Protect resources from your enemies! The Vault prevents attackers from looting a portion of the Fuel, Supply, and Hardware in your Depots (Hardware protection starts at Level 7 and up).

The Vault is now available to all Thunder Run players. Open your Buildings -> Resources menu to start construction!

Technical Notes:

  • The Vault is indestructible, and does not count towards Base Damage %.
  • The Vault protects Depot resources only – uncollected resources in your Yards can still be looted by attackers.

More Hardware Loot & TOC Officer Improvements

New this week in Thunder Run and Days of Valor:

More Hardware Loot

This week’s Ambush! enemy (Single Player only) features larger and more frequent Hardware loot than before.

TOC Officer Cost Reduction

The Hardware cost to upgrade TOC Leaders between Levels 1-20 has been reduced by 33%.

TOC Officer L21+ Trade-Ins

Level 21+ TOC Leaders can now be traded in for a partial return of the Hardware used to upgrade them.

Didn’t get the type of TOC Leader you were hoping for in the L20->L21 upgrade step, when bonus stats are randomized? Trade in the unwanted Leader! Move him into your Warehouse, click his icon, and use the “Trade In” option.

The amount of Hardware you will get for the trade-in appears at the bottom of the information tooltip on the TOC Leader item.

Notes:

  • TOC Leaders can only be traded in at Level 21 and higher. Level 20 and below are not eligible for trade-in.
  • The amount of Hardware returned is limited by your Hardware Depot storage space. Any returned Hardware that does not fit in your Depot storage will be lost – so check your Depots before trading!
